Transaction 7d63a2e25b39dbea9f0598f2191f65555c686ae14b764fd436932d76696e7309
1 Input
2 Outputs
- 7d63a2e25b39dbea9f0598f2191f65555c686ae14b764fd436932d76696e7309:0
- 7d63a2e25b39dbea9f0598f2191f65555c686ae14b764fd436932d76696e7309:1
value 486214
address 1FyyBUfr2FSzAPh1FBC4RgQrwppwuC4iRZ
value 36000000
address 3DVvCJtmVqraBDmt3e23jTxsaJBwG1HwBM